Fighter Groups not Attacking v. 1.44 |
This happens when the fighter group is used alone with either the 'attack' or 'move to' command (when enemy ships are in the traget hex). In tactical, the enemy moves around a bit, but the fighters are never seen and combat concludes with the combatants in two differnt hexes (the fighters 'retreated' I guess). In strategic, both sides are tabualted together as one side, and, after a bit, the attacking side vanishes only to reappear in an adjacent hex (retreated again).
This does not happen if the fighter group is itself attacked or if the fighter group is used in conjunction with regular ships.
